Terumo BCT’s vision is to delight customers and accelerate growth by equipping our team with advanced skills to solve problems through data-based decision making. Six Sigma Belt certification is a key enabler. To achieve Yellow Belt certification, you will participate as a team member on Six Sigma project. To achieve Terumo BCT Green Belt or Black Belt certification, you will complete the course work, earn ≥90% on the module quizzes, and ≥90% on the final exam. Green and Black Belt candidates will lead to completion two successful DMAIC projects. Your projects may significantly and positively affect outcomes measured by customer complaints, factory non-conformances, scrap rates, good-will returns, and production yields. Alternatively, your projects may target first time validation success, improved product reliability, increased process capability, or business process efficiency. Bottom line – if it is a complicated opportunity requiring in-depth problem-solving methodology and the potential to meaningfully improve a key quality metric, it is likely a good Six Sigma project candidate.

Terumo has a full line of Safety needles and syringes, sold under the SurGuard® brand name. These are available as safety needles or as "combos" which are syringe & needle combinations. We offer a full line of sizes and needle gauges. 

Terumo also offers the Surshield® Safety Winged Blood collection set and Safety Winged Infusion sets.


Terumo needles are compatible with luer lock and luer slip syringes that conform to ISO 594, ISO/ANSI fittings.
